Thani Mohamed Soilihi (born 20 June 1972 in Mayotte) is a French politician of the Renaissance party who served as Minister of State for Francophonie and International Partnerships in the successive governments of Prime Ministers Michel Barnier and François Bayrou from 2024 to 2025. He previously served as a member of the French Senate from 2011 to 2024, representing the department of Mayotte.[1]

Soilhihi earned his law degree from the École du Centre Ouest des Avocats in Poitiers and began his career as a barrister in Mayotte in 1999. He later served as President of the Mayotte Bar Association from 2007 to 2010.
